body			{margin-top: 0px;margin-left: 0px;margin-bottom: 0px;margin-right: 0px;font-family: arial, sans-serif;font-size: 12px; color:#000000; font-weight:normal}
h1				{font-family: arial, sans-serif;font-size: 16px;color: #FF9900; margin-top: 5px;}
select			{font-family: arial, sans-serif;font-size: 11px; font-weight: bold; color: #333366; background-color: #F3F3F3; width:165px; border: none}
.clear 			{font-family: arial, sans-serif;font-size: 11px; font-weight: bold; color: #333366; background-color: #FFFFFF; border:none; width:16px}
input			{font-family: arial, sans-serif;font-size: 11px; font-weight: bold; color: #333366; background-color: #F3F3F3; width:120px; border-style: solid; border-width : 1px}
.checkbox		{font-family: arial, sans-serif;font-size: 11px; font-weight: bold; color: #333366; background-color: #ffffff; margin:0px 0px 0px 0px; border-style: solid; border-width : 0px}
td				{font-family: arial, sans-serif;font-size: 12px; color:#000000; font-weight:normal}
.tdBold			{font-family: arial, sans-serif;font-size: 12px;text-decoration:none;font-weight:bold;color:#000000}
.ian			{font-family: arial, sans-serif;font-size: 12px;text-decoration:none;font-weight:bold;color:#000000;background-color:#ffffff;}
.white			{font-family: arial, sans-serif;font-size: 11px;text-decoration:none;font-weight:bold;color:#ffffff}
.nav			{font-family: arial, sans-serif;font-size: 11px;text-decoration:none;font-weight:bold;color:#ffffff}
.nav:hover		{font-family: arial, sans-serif;font-size: 11px;text-decoration:none;font-weight:bold;color:#333366}
.navChosen		{font-family: arial, sans-serif;font-size: 12px;text-decoration:none;font-weight:bold;color:#333366}
.header			{font-family: arial, sans-serif;font-size: 13px;text-decoration:none;font-weight:bold;color:#ffffff}
.header:hover	{font-family: arial, sans-serif;font-size: 13px;text-decoration:underline;font-weight:bold;color:#ffffff}
.trNav			{font-family: arial, sans-serif;font-size: 13px;text-decoration:none;font-weight:bold;color:#333366}
.trNav:hover	{font-family: arial, sans-serif;font-size: 13px;text-decoration:underline;font-weight:bold;color:#ffffff}
.footer			{font-family: arial, sans-serif;font-size: 16px;text-decoration:underline;font-weight:bold;color:#333366}
.searchInclude	{font-family: arial, sans-serif;font-size: 12px;text-decoration:none;font-weight:bold;color:#000000}
.neph			{font-family: arial, sans-serif;font-size: 10px;text-decoration:none;font-weight:bold;color:#ffffff}
.neph:hover		{font-family: arial, sans-serif;font-size: 10px;text-decoration:none;font-weight:bold;color:#ff9900}
.linkSmall		{font-family: arial, sans-serif;font-size: 11px;text-decoration:none;font-weight:bold;color:#333366}
.linkSmall:hover{font-family: arial, sans-serif;font-size: 11px;text-decoration:none;font-weight:bold;color:#ff9900}
.allLinks		{font-family: arial, sans-serif;font-size: 11px;text-align:justify;text-decoration:none;font-weight:bold;color:#666699}
.allLinks:hover {font-family: arial, sans-serif;font-size: 11px;text-align:justify;text-decoration:none;font-weight:bold;color:#ff9900}
.link			{font-family: arial, sans-serif;font-size: 12px;text-decoration:none;font-weight:bold;color:#333366}
.link:hover		{font-family: arial, sans-serif;font-size: 12px;text-decoration:none;font-weight:bold;color:#ff9900}
.bold			{font-family: arial, sans-serif;font-size: 12px;text-decoration:none;font-weight:bold;color:#333366}
.boldBig		{font-family: arial, sans-serif;font-size: 15px;text-decoration:none;font-weight:bold;color:#333366}
.underline		{font-family: arial, sans-serif;font-size: 12px;text-decoration:underline;font-weight:bold;color:#333366}
.underlineBig	{font-family: arial, sans-serif;font-size: 15px;text-decoration:underline;font-weight:bold;color:#333366}
.folder			{font-family: arial, sans-serif;font-size: 11px;text-decoration:none;font-weight:normal;color:#ffffff}
.folder:visited	{font-family: arial, sans-serif;font-size: 11px;text-decoration:none;font-weight:normal;color:#ffffff}
.orange			{font-family: arial, sans-serif;font-size: 12px;text-decoration:none;color:#ff9900}
.orangeBold		{font-family: arial, sans-serif;font-size: 12px;text-decoration:none;font-weight:bold;color:#ff9900}
.orangeBold:hover{font-family: arial, sans-serif;font-size: 11px;text-decoration:none;font-weight:bold;color:#ffffff}
.orangeBigBold	{font-family: arial, sans-serif;font-size: 14px;text-decoration:none;font-weight:bold;color:#ff9900}
.orangeBigBold:hover{font-family: arial, sans-serif;font-size: 14px;text-decoration:underline;font-weight:bold;color:#ffffff}
.side			{font-family: arial, sans-serif;font-size: 11px;text-decoration:none;color:#000000}
.sideBold		{font-family: arial, sans-serif;font-size: 11px;text-decoration:none;font-weight:bold;color:#ff9900}
.sideBold:hover	{font-family: arial, sans-serif;font-size: 12px;text-decoration:none;font-weight:bold;color:#ffffff}
.linkBold		{font-family: arial, sans-serif;font-size: 12px;text-decoration:none;font-weight:bold;color:#ff9900}
.linkBold:hover	{font-family: arial, sans-serif;font-size: 12px;text-decoration:none;font-weight:bold;color:#333366}
.contactInput	{font-family: arial, sans-serif;font-size: 11px;font-weight: bold; color: #000000; background-color: #F3F3F3; width:150px; border-style: solid; border-width : 1px}
.instock		{font-family: arial, sans-serif;font-size: 12px;text-decoration:none;font-weight:bold;color:#339966}
.new			{font-family: arial, sans-serif;font-size: 12px;text-decoration:none;font-weight:bold;color:#666699}
.used			{font-family: arial, sans-serif;font-size: 12px;text-decoration:none;font-weight:bold;color:#FF9900}
.otherType		{font-family: arial, sans-serif;font-size: 12px;text-decoration:none;font-weight:bold;color:#993366}
.sold			{font-family: arial, sans-serif;font-size: 12px;text-decoration:none;font-weight:bold;color:#ff3535}
.warn			{font-family: arial, sans-serif;font-size: 12px;text-decoration:none;font-weight:bold;color:red;}
.sayText		{font-family: arial, sans-serif;font-size: 11px;text-decoration:none;font-weight:bold;color:#000000}
.sayWho			{font-family: arial, sans-serif;font-size: 11px;text-decoration:none;font-weight:bold;color:#FF0000}
.newText		{font-family: arial, sans-serif;font-size: 10px;text-decoration:none;font-weight:normal;color:#000000;background-color: #ff9900;}

.menuHighlight		{background-color: #CCCCCC;}
.menuBackground		{background-color: #727192;}
.menuDropDownNeg	{color: #ffffff;background-color: #333366;}
.menuDropDownPos	{color: #333366;background-color: #ffffff;}
.contactColorHigh	{background-color: #CCCCCC;}
.contactColorAlt	{background-color: #727192;}
.contactColorAlt2	{background-color: #CCCCCC;}

.searchBg	{text-align: center; background-image: url("../img/searchbg.gif"); background-repeat: no-repeat;}
.rightBg	{text-align: center; background-image: url("../img/rightBg.gif"); background-repeat: no-repeat;}

#headerLogo {
	margin-left: 4px;
	width: 989px;
	height: 70px;
	background-color: #000099;
}

#headerBar {
	margin-left: 4px;
	width: 989px;
	height: 22px;
	background-color: #9999CC;
}


#leftColumn {
	position: absolute; top:100px; left:2px;
	height: 500px;
	width: 197px;
	background-image: url("../img/searchbg.gif"); background-repeat: no-repeat;
}

#centreSection {
	position: absolute; top:96px; left:207px;
	width: 550px;
}

#searchSection {
	position: absolute; top:95px; left:200px;
}

#searchFormVehicle {
	position: absolute; top:42px; left:13px;
}

#searchFormVehicleSubmit {
	position: absolute; top:72px; left:70px;
}

#searchFormFinance {
	position: absolute; top:160px; left:15px;
}

#searchFormCO2 {
	position: absolute; top:304px; left:13px;
}

#searchFormCO2Submit {
	position: absolute; top:50px; left:70px;
}

#leftHandNavContact {
        position: absolute; top:460px; left:60px;
}

#revolvingImg {
	position: absolute; top:100px; left:220px;
	height: 261px;
	margin-top: 10px;
}

#ticker {
	position: absolute; top:96px; left:757px;
	height: 508px;
	width: 245px;
	margin: 0px 0px 0px 0px;
	background-image: url("../img/rightBg.gif"); background-repeat: no-repeat;
}

#scrollingText {
	position: relative;
	top:22px;
	left:26px;
	width:190px;
	height:148px;
	z-index:1;
	overflow:hidden;
}

#aboutMotorlogix {
	position: absolute; top:279px; left:778px;
}

#footer {
	position: absolute; top:653px; left:5px;
	width: 1000px;
}

#footerLinks {
	position: absolute; top:613px; left:100px;
}

#footerTopModels {
	margin-top: 1px;
	margin-left: 20px;
	margin-bottom: 15px;
	width: 960px;
}

.leftTopBar {
	padding:3px 0px 0 10px; 
	margin:0 0 0 0;
	height:20px; 
	width:220px; 
	color:#ffffff; 
	font:bold 12px Arial;
	background:#333366; 
	background-image:url("../img/topcurveTicker.gif");
	background-position:top left; 
	background-repeat:no-repeat; 
}

.leftBottomBar {
	padding:0 0 0 0;
	margin:0 0 0 0;
	height:5px; 
	width:220px; 
	background-image:url("../img/leftColumnBottom.gif");
	background-position:top left; 
	background-repeat:no-repeat; 
}

.leftColumnBottom {
	padding:0 0 0 0; 
	margin:0 0 0 0; 
	width:213px;
	height:5px; 
	background-image:url("../img/leftColumnBottom");
	background-position:top center;
	background-repeat:no-repeat;
}

.fadeTopBar {
	padding:0 0 0 0; 
	margin:0 0 0 0;
	height:5px; 
	width:519px; 
	background-image:url("../img/fadeTopBar.gif");
	background-position:bottom left; 
	background-repeat:no-repeat; 
}

.fadeBottomBar {
	padding:0 0 0 0; 
	margin:0 0 0 0;
	height:5px; 
	width:519px; 
	background-image:url("../img/fadeBottomBar.gif");
	background-position:top left; 
	background-repeat:no-repeat; 
}


.leftcolumnleftborder{ 
	border-left: 1px solid #333366; 
} 

.leftcolumnrightborder{ 
	border-right: 1px solid #333366; 
}

.leftcolumnbothborder{ 
	border-left: 1px solid #333366; 
	border-right: 1px solid #333366; 
	border-bottom: 0px; 
}

.searchbothborder{ 
	border-left: 1px solid #333366; 
	border-right: 1px solid #333366; 
} 

.searchthreeborder{ 
	border-left: 1px solid #333366; 
	border-right: 1px solid #333366; 
	border-bottom: 1px solid #333366; 
}

.searchColumnBottom {
	padding:0 0 0 0; 
	margin:0 0 0 0; 
	width:180px;
	height:6px; 
	background-image:url("../img/searchBottom.gif");
	background-position:top center;
	background-repeat:no-repeat;
}

.contactleftborder{ 
	border-left: 1px solid #000; 
} 

.contactrightborder{ 
	border-right: 1px solid #000; 
}

.contactbothborder{ 
	border-left: 1px solid #000; 
	border-right: 1px solid #000; 
} 

.contactTop {
	padding:0px 0px 0px 0px; 
	margin:0px 0px 0px 0px; 
	height:7px; 
	width:180px;
	background-image:url("../img/contactTop.gif");
	background-position:bottom center; 
	background-repeat:no-repeat;
}

.enquirebothborder {
	border-left: 1px solid #ddd; 
	border-right: 1px solid #ddd;
}

.contactBottom {
	padding:0 0 0 0; 
	margin:0 0 0 0; 
	height:7px; 
	width:180px;
	background-image:url("../img/contactBottom.gif");
	background-position:top center; 
	background-repeat:no-repeat;
}

.termsTopBar {
	padding:3px 0px 0 10px; 
	margin:0 0 0 0;
	height:20px; 
	width:204px; 
	color:#ffffff; 
	font:bold 12px Arial; 
	background:#666699; 
	background-image:url("../img/termsTopBar.gif");
	background-position:top left; 
	background-repeat:no-repeat; 
}

.termsBottomBar {
	padding:0 0 0 0; 
	margin:0 0 0 0;
	height:5px; 
	width:204px; 
	background-image:url("../img/termsBottomBar.gif");
	background-position:top left; 
	background-repeat:no-repeat; 
}

#dhtmltooltip {
	position: absolute;
	width: 150px;
	border: 1px solid black;
	padding: 2px;
	background-color: #DFDFFF;
	visibility: hidden;
	z-index: 100;
	/*Remove below line to remove shadow. Below line should always appear last within this CSS*/
	filter: progid:DXImageTransform.Microsoft.Shadow(color=gray,direction=135);
}


div#latestNews {
	position: relative; top:6px; left:4px;
	width: 540px;
	height: 189px; 
	background-image:url("../img/latestNews.gif");
	background-position:top left; 
	background-repeat:no-repeat; 		
}

div#latestNewsPDF {
	position: absolute; top:40px; left:360px;
	width: 165px;
	vertical-align: top;
}

div#latestNewsPDF a {
	color: #000000;
	font-weight: bold;
	text-decoration: none; }

div#latestNewsPDF img {
	float: left;
	padding-right: 4px;
}
